product page from module uses incorrect template

I have a couple of different templates set up, including one that i have set up for the home page of our website and one for a facebook page that i am currently creating.

The home page template style is assigned to the home page only.
The facebook template style is assinged to the facebook page only.
the default master template sytle is assigned to every other page.

All the products when accessed from the menu, show up fine using the normal master template.
However, I have a latest products module on the home page which shows random products and when you click on the product it shows the product as if it was applied to the facebook template style.

The link when using the menu and normal category links show this at the end

.../index.php?option=com_hikashop&ctrl=product&task=show&cid=1533&name=snowboard-trousers-unisex-l&Itemid=262&category_pathway=0
Which is correct

but when using the "latest product" hikashop module on the home page and clicking on the products it takes me to the product page but uses this link.
.../index.php?option=com_hikashop&ctrl=product&task=show&cid=1533&name=snowboard-trousers-unisex-l&category_pathway=0
which is not correct.

So its missing the "&itemid=262" part in the url.

What could be the problem?

Hi,

In the hikashop options of your module (you can access them via the menu Display->Content modules), you have an option "menu" where you should set your hikashop product/category listing menu. That way, the links on the module will use the same Itemid.
